Itineray
From Cagliari take the SS 195 to Pula. When you arrive there, take via Nora in the direction of the archaeological area. After about 3 km, in front of the archaeological area, you will find the beach.
Description
This beach, adjacent to the archaeological area, has light-coloured sand and crystalline shallow waters of an intense light blue colour. It is backed by the small Romanesque church of Sant’Efisio, and by the lagoon of Nora, famous for the sea turtle recovery activities and for the possibility of taking guided tours. The archaeological site of the Punic-Roman city of Nora contributes to the charm of this beach.
Bar-restaurant, kiosks on the beach, car park. There are a lot of hotels and restaurants in the surroundings.
